TV Parental Guidelines ratings
Rating
Description
NONE
Not rated.
TV-Y
All children.
TV-Y7
Children over seven years of age.
TV-G
General audiences.
TV-PG
Parental guidance suggested.
TV-14
Parents strongly cautioned.
TV-MA
Mature audiences only.
Some of the age-based TV Parental Guidelines
ratings also have content-based ratings.
Rating
Description
FV
Fantasy violence.
L
Adult language.
S
Sexual situations.
V
Violence.
D
Sexually suggestive dialog.

On-screen menus
On-screen
Options
menu
Setup
Tuning Band–Selects the TV antenna source
(Air or Cable).
DTV Signal–Displays the digital TV signal
strength. For more information, see "Checking
the DTV signal strength" on page 9.
Auto Ch Search–Automatically sets up a list of
the channels available in your area. For more
information, see "Automatically setting up
channels" on page 8.
Add On Ch Search–Lets you add new channels
without going through the entire list of
available channels.
Manual Ch Set–Lets you add or delete
channels from the channel list. For more
information, see "Manually adding or deleting
channels from the channel list" on page 8.
Channel Labels–Lets you add a label to a
channel. For more information, see "Adding a
channel label" on page 9.
Menu Language–Selects the language for the
on-screen menu. You can select English,
French, or Spanish.
Aspect Ratio–Selects the screen aspect ratio:
Normal, Wide1, Wide2, Zoom, or Cinema. You
can also press the ZOOM button to select the
aspect ratio.
Favorite Channel mode–Lets you edit your
favorite channel list. Use the FAVORITE button
on the remote to toggle this mode on or off.
